Эскиз информационной системы (ИС) представляет собой визуальное и концептуальное отображение ключевых компонентов и функциональных элементов системы. Этот инструмент играет важную роль на этапе проектирования и разработки, обеспечивая ясное понимание структуры и функционирования системы. Эскиз помогает всем участникам проекта — разработчикам, аналитикам, дизайнерам и другим специалистам — согласовать видение и подход к созданию информационной системы.
Эскиз ИС необходим по нескольким причинам. Во-первых, он обеспечивает ясность и согласованность среди всех участников проекта. Визуальное представление системы позволяет понять общую структуру, её компоненты и их взаимодействие, что снижает риск недопонимания и ошибок в дальнейшем процессе разработки. Во-вторых, на основе эскиза формируются функциональные и технические требования к системе, что позволяет детально спланировать разработку и рационально распределить ресурсы. Кроме того, эскиз служит основой для создания дорожной карты проекта, определения ключевых этапов и контрольных точек, а также помогает выявить потенциальные риски и оценить затраты на разработку и внедрение.
Преимущества использования эскиза информационной системы очевидны. Он снижает сложность разработки, так как визуальное представление системы упрощает понимание сложных процессов и компонентов. Эскиз также улучшает коммуникацию между участниками проекта, облегчая обмен идеями и предложениями независимо от уровня их технической подготовки. Это повышает гибкость проекта, позволяя легче вносить изменения, так как все корректировки визуализируются и анализируются в контексте всей системы. В конечном итоге, четкое представление структуры системы ускоряет процесс её реализации, минимизируя время на планирование.
Рассмотрим конкретный пример эскиза информационной системы интернет-магазина одежды, рисунок 1.
Данная система включает несколько ключевых подсистем, каждая из которых выполняет свои уникальные функции. Подсистема создания и управления заказами отвечает за добавление товаров в корзину, оформление заказов, отслеживание статуса заказа и доставки, а также оплату заказа. Подсистема работы с пользователями включает функции использования личного кабинета, регистрацию и авторизацию пользователей, а также их аутентификацию. Подсистема поиска и просмотра позволяет искать товары и категории одежды, просматривать доступные товары и информацию о них, а также графически отображать статистику продаж и активности пользователей.
Также существует подсистема поддержки, которая отвечает за отправку уведомлений о сбоях или изменениях в заказах, техническую поддержку и консультирование пользователей, а также управление моделями данных. Подсистема обработки, хранения и поддержки баз данных включает создание резервных копий данных по графику, сбор, анализ и выгрузку данных, а также обеспечение актуальности информации. Наконец, подсистема работы с базами данных выполняет функции записи данных о заказах, выгрузки данных в оперативную память и графического отображения статистики продаж и активности пользователей.
Эскиз информационной системы интернет-магазина одежды демонстрирует, как можно организовать различные подсистемы для эффективного управления заказами, работы с пользователями и обработки данных. Это наглядное представление помогает структурировать работу, улучшить коммуникацию между участниками проекта и снизить риски, обеспечивая успешную реализацию проекта.
Эскиз информационной системы — важный инструмент для разработки и внедрения ИС. Он способствует ясности, согласованности и эффективному управлению проектом, обеспечивая успешное достижение целей и требований. Пример интернет-магазина одежды показывает, как детальное планирование и визуализация могут способствовать созданию эффективной и функциональной системы.
Список литературы
- Буч, Г., Рамбо, Дж., и Джекобсон, А. "UML: Руководство пользователя". Питер, 2011
- Шеман, М., и Уорд, Дж. "Методы анализа и проектирования информационных систем". Вильямс, 2006
- Кросс, Н. "Инженерное проектирование. Основы и методы". Альпина Паблишер, 2012